Key Point & Most Powerful AI List

AI ModelKey Feature / Strength
GPT-4oMultimodal in real-time (text, vision, audio); fast & highly capable
Gemini 2.5 ProNative integration with Google products; strong reasoning & coding
DeepSeek R1Open-weight model with top-tier math/coding abilities; open-source focus
Grok 3Integrated with X (Twitter); designed for real-time internet access
LLaMA 3Open-source large models optimized for efficiency and broad access
Mistral LargeHigh performance in open-weight format; excels in multilingual tasks
Qwen3 235BMassive parameter count; strong in Chinese and English understanding
Command R+Optimized for retrieval-augmented generation (RAG) and enterprise use
Claude 3.5 SonnetStrong reasoning, fast responses, excels in complex task completion

1.GPT-4o (OpenAI)

OpenAI’s GPT-4o is regarded as one of the most powerful models because of its real-time multimodal interface, understanding and generating text, images, and audio seamlessly. Unlike earlier models, GPT-4o interacts with vision and voice inputs natively which streamlines processing and speeds up responses.

GPT-4o (OpenAI)

For tasks such as live translation, tutoring, or real-time problem-solving interactions that require reasoning across modalities with near-instant processing are game-changers. The unprecedented combination of speed, accuracy, and adaptability makes GPT-4o a remarkable leap in AI.

2.Gemini 2.5 Pro (Google DeepMind)

Gemini 2.5 Pro by Google DeepMind is recognized as one of the most advanced AI models because of its seamless integration with Google’s ecosystem which boosts productivity and contextual understanding through various apps like Docs, Gmail, and Search.

Gemini 2.5 Pro (Google DeepMind)

Gemini 2.5 Pro resolves intricate multi-step problems with ease using its sophisticated reasoning skills and code generation abilities. Uniquely powerful for research, development, or business intelligence tasks, Gemini 2.5 Pro’s strengths lie in world knowledge combined with real-time data access.

3.DeepSeek R1 (DeepSeek AI)

DeepSeek R1 is one of the most powerful AIs owing to its open-weight structure and exceptional abilities in programming and math logic. It is openly accessible, meaning anyone can freely utilize it for collaborative innovation, which encourages developers and researchers to advance without proprietary restrictions.

DeepSeek R1 (DeepSeek AI)

DeepSeek R1’s unique strength stems from its capacity to outperform fully proprietary models on technical benchmarks while remaining entirely open, thus accelerating collaboration in AI research and deployment in academia and industry.

4.Grok 3 (xAI)

Grok 3 is one of the most advanced AI models because it has live integration with X (formerly Twitter) which allows it to read and interpret internet data on the go. Unlike static models, Grok 3 offers responsive and contextual answers based on the current happenings, user-metrics, interactions and a host of other factors.

Grok 3 (xAI)

The model’s distinguishing feature is its design: being internet-native means that it does not only act as a chatbot but serves as an information engine in real-time, making it perfect for fast-paced communications, analysis, or even news.

8.Command R+ (Cohere)

Cohere’s Command R+ is one of the most powerful AI models with a focus on enterprise scale applications due to its discrete optimization for retrieval-augmented generation (RAG) functions. Its most unique strength is the ability to integrate outside data into responses which allows for more accurate and contextually rich outputs.

Command R+ (Cohere)
